This chapter focuses on comprehensive discharge planning to support the successful transition of treatment from intensive clinical settings to natural environments. The authors emphasize early and ongoing transition planning as essential to maintaining behavior-change gains. Strategies include initial goal setting, structured interviews, observations, generalization programming, and stimulus control. Environmental and systemic barriers are addressed alongside practical solutions to promote continuity of care. By aligning treatment goals with real-world expectations, clinicians can improve long-term outcomes and reduce the likelihood of readmission. The chapter concludes with recommendations for embedding transition considerations throughout the treatment process.
